When to Plant Salsify in Monroe County, TN
Salsify is a root vegetable with a subtle oyster-like flavor, earning it the nickname "oyster plant." It produces long, slender, cream-colored roots.
Monroe County, Tennessee is in USDA Zone 7b. The average last spring frost is April 9 and the first fall frost is October 23, giving you a growing season of approximately 197 days.
At an elevation of 3,185 feet, Monroe County receives approximately 48.5 inches of rainfall annually with predominantly silt loam soil. Summer highs average 88°F, providing good warmth for Salsify during the growing season.

Growing Tips for Monroe County
Direct sow in spring in deeply worked, stone-free soil. Use fresh seed only as viability drops quickly. Harvest in late fall after frost for best flavor.
